sql >> Databasteknik >  >> RDS >> Oracle

MyBatis - jdbcTypeForNull Oracle

"jdbcTypeForNull" är inte en 'egenskap' utan en 'inställning'. Kan inte ställas in av java config för närvarande, antar jag. Du behöver en config.xml så här:

<?xml version="1.0" encoding="UTF-8" ?>
<!DOCTYPE configuration PUBLIC "-//mybatis.org//DTD Config 3.0//EN" "http://mybatis.org/dtd/mybatis-3-config.dtd">
<configuration>
    <settings>
        <setting name="jdbcTypeForNull" value="NULL" />
    </settings>
</configuration>

och använd sessionFactory.setConfigLocation(...).

För skillnaden mellan inställningar och egenskaper, se dokumentationen:https://mybatis. github.io/mybatis-3/configuration.html



  1. GÅ MED I Performance Issue MySQL

  2. Tabeller och index jämfört med hårddisk och SSD

  3. com.mysql.jdbc.exceptions.jdbc4.MySQLIintegrityConstraintViolationException:Dubblettpost '' för nyckel 'PRIMARY'

  4. Kombinera 2 SELECT LEFT JOIN-förfrågningar, union/deklarera AS fungerar inte